This UCHL1 antibody is useful for Immunocytochemistry/Immunofluorescence, ABC or other enzyme linked immunocytochemical procedures and Western blotting. Use in IHC-P reported in scientific literature (PMID: 22527779). In Simple Western only 10 - 15 uL of the recommended dilution is used per data point. See Simple Western Antibody Database for Simple Western validation: Tested in Human Brain lysate 0.05 mg/mL, separated by Size, antibody dilution of 1:2000, apparent MW was 29 kDa. UCH-L1 (ubiquitin carboxyl-terminal hydrolase isozyme L1) was the first discovered de-ubiquitinating enzyme which implicates in processing of ubiquitin precursors and also of ubiquitinated proteins. UCH-L1 is a thiol protease that recognizes and hydrolyzes a peptide bond at C-terminal glycine of ubiquitin. It also binds to free monoubiquitin and prevents its degradation in lysosomes. Localized in cytoplasm and ER membrane as lipid-anchor, UCH-L1 expression is restricted to brain, peripheral nerves, endocrine tissues and gonads of both sexes etc. UCH-L1 deletion in mice leads to fatal neurodegenerative disorder known as gracile axonal dystrophy and it is down-regulated in brains from Parkinson as well as Alzheimer disease patients. Expression outside of neuro-endocrine tissues is found in various cancers including B-cell lymphoma, multiple myeloma, and lung cancer. In transgenic mouse model, UCH-L1 has been demonstrated as an oncogene that causes malignancies by boosting AKT signalling. Furthermore, UCH-L1 has been shown to interfere with ubiquitination of RAPTOR which is catalyzed by DDB1-Cul4 E3 ligase complex, leading to loss of mTORC1 integrity accompanied by a concurrent increase in mTORC2, likely due to increased availability of free mTOR.
